Marine Weather Statement

Issued 9:45 AM ADT 16 April 2025 A low pressure system over the Gulf of St. Lawrence will move to lie
over Labrador this evening, where it will remain nearly stationary
until Friday. Strong to gale force southeasterlies ahead of the low
will shift to strong to gale force west to southwesterlies in its
wake.

Marine interests are advised that gale warnings are in effect for
Gulf - Magdalen and Anticosti.
